Arsenal manager Unai Emery left many supporters in shock with his starting XI for the north London derby.The Gunners are at Wembley to take on bitter rivals Tottenham, but will begin the game with Mesut Ozil,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ang and Lucas Torreira on the bench.Some fans even joked this was the boss playing a prank on them.
Me since morning pic.twitter.com/oXc4PQhz7c— P (@Cechque) March 2, 2019A win for Arsenal would consign Spurs to a third straight defeat in a row and close the gap on Mauricio Pochettino’s side to just one point.Defeats against Burnley and Chelsea have booted Tottenham out of the title race as they now trail leaders Liverpool by nine points, with Pochettino saying the club need a ‘magic guy’ to land them a title if chairman Daniel Levy demanded it.And it appears these Gooners are hoping Emery has a trick up his sleeve… 777777
